История изменений
Исправление x4DA, (текущая версия) :
если не использовать виртуализацию, то нужно чтобы каждая ось:
* при переключении конекста сохраняла поинтеры на таблицы каталогов/страниц
* поинтеры на дескрипторы для прерываний итд
* esp+счетчик команд
и в кооперативном режиме передавала управление другой,и следующая бы, соответственно, все это загружала (в cr3 и перепрограммировала APIC).
Исходная версия x4DA, :
если не использовать виртуализацию, то нужно чтобы каждая ось:
* при переключении конекста сохраняла поинтеры на таблицы каталогов/страниц * поинтеры на дескрипторы для прерываний итд * esp+счетчик команд
и в кооперативном режиме передавала управление другой,и следующая бы, соответственно, все это загружала (в cr3 и перепрограммировала APIC).